Benefits of Centralized ECG Reading in Clinical Oncology Studies

2016 
Background:Many clinical trials of investigational oncologic agents utilize electrocardiogram (ECG) machine measurements of QTc, for inclusion/exclusion and dosing decisions, though their reliability in this setting has not been established.Methods:We compared the digital ECG machine QTc measurements with those obtained by a centralized ECG core lab on more than 270,000 consecutive ECGs collected from 299 clinical oncology trials.Results:The mean difference between the ECG machine measurements and the central measured QTcF was 1.8 ± 15.7 milliseconds.
